North Texas residents can get free FIFA tickets if they are a Verizon customer.
FIFA tickets have been pretty hard to get, and not to mention expensive. The cost for a Dallas fan to attend a game at AT&T stadium starts at $74 for the worst seat and up to nearly $3,000 for the best seat. The final FIFA ticket draw will start on April 1 at 10 a.m.
But to avoid the hassle of the draw, Verizon is offering free tickets for the round of 32 and round of 16. In Dallas, these would be matches 78 (June 30), 88 (July 3) and 93 (July 6).
How to win free FIFA tickets from Verizon
To win free tickets from Verizon, you must be a Verizon home or mobile customer.
The drop will happen today, March 27 at 2 p.m. on Verizon Access.
To enter,
Visit Verizon Access website here. Be sure to be prepared for the drop to go live at 2 p.m.Customers can also visit the My Verizon app to enter Verizon Access FIFA ticket draw.Tickets will be released on a first-come-first-serve basis.Tickets do not include travel accommodations.
There are hundreds of tickets available in the giveaway, according to a Verizon press release.
Other Verizon-FIFA giveaways
Verizon is also doing a giveaway for an all-inclusive trip for two to attend the Final in New York/New Jersey on July 19.
3-day, 2-night airfare and hotel accommodations included.Customers have until April 13 to enter through Verizon Access online or through the My Verizon app.Follow prompts on the Sweepstakes register form. See terms and conditions.
